What Are Pistachios?
Pistachios are nutrient-dense tree nuts known for their distinctive green color, mildly sweet flavor, and crunchy texture. They have been cultivated for thousands of years and are widely enjoyed throughout the Middle East, Asia, Europe, and North America.
Pistachios are valued for their healthy fats, plant protein, fiber, v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. They are commonly eaten as snacks, added to salads, blended into desserts, incorporated into trail mixes, and used in both sweet and savory recipes.
Quick Facts
- Common Name: Pistachio
- Scientific Name: Pistacia vera
- Type: Tree Nut
- Native Region: Central Asia and the Middle East
- Edible Parts: Nut Kernel
- Main Nutrients: Healthy Fats, Protein, Fiber, Vitamin B6, Potassium
- Best Known For: Protein-rich nut with beneficial antioxidants

Buying and Storage Tips
How to Choose Quality Pistachios
- Select fresh nuts with a pleasant aroma.
- Choose unsalted or lightly salted options when desired.
- Avoid nuts with signs of moisture or spoilage.
Storage Recommendations
- Refrigerator: Helps maintain freshness.
- Pantry: Suitable for short-term storage.
- Freezer: Excellent for long-term storage.
- Shelf Life: Several months when properly stored.
Possible Side Effects and Precautions
- Individuals with tree nut allergies should avoid pistachios.
- Store properly to maintain freshness.
- Be mindful of portion sizes due to calorie density.
